343 W 71st St, New York, NY 10023
1282.2 miles away from Cowles, Nebraska
930 South 336th St Suite F, Federal Way, WA 98003
1283.2 miles away from Cowles, Nebraska
350 E 84th St, New York, NY 10028
1284.1 miles away from Cowles, Nebraska
2949 Frederick Douglass Blvd, New York, NY 10039
1284.3 miles away from Cowles, Nebraska